随着互联网应用对数据处理能力要求的不断提高,内容管理系统(CMS)在面对海量内容存储与高并发访问时,数据库查询效率成为制约系统性能的关键瓶颈。MslCMS作为一款面向中大型网站架构设计的内容管理平台,近期对其数据库查询机制进行了全面升级,通过引入多项底层优化技术,显著提升了数据读取速度,并在高并发场景下展现出更优异的系统稳定性与响应能力。这一升级不仅体现了MslCMS在技术演进上的前瞻性布局,也标志着其向企业级高性能CMS迈进的重要一步。
此次升级的核心在于重构了原有的SQL生成与执行流程。传统CMS系统在处理复杂内容查询时,往往依赖于动态拼接SQL语句的方式,这种方式虽然灵活,但容易产生冗余查询、缺乏统一优化路径,且在多表关联场景下极易造成性能下降。MslCMS新版本引入了“查询抽象层+执行计划缓存”机制,将用户请求转化为标准化的查询对象,再由系统自动选择最优执行路径。该机制结合了预编译语句(Prepared Statements)和索引智能推荐功能,有效减少了数据库解析开销,同时避免了SQL注入等安全风险。实际测试数据显示,在相同硬件环境下,新版系统的平均查询响应时间较之前缩短了约42%,尤其在文章列表分页、标签聚合检索等高频操作中表现尤为突出。
另一个关键改进体现在对数据库连接池的深度优化上。高并发访问场景下,数据库连接资源的竞争常常导致请求排队甚至超时。MslCMS此次采用了自适应连接调度算法,根据实时负载动态调整连接分配策略。系统能够识别短生命周期与长周期查询任务,并分别分配专用连接通道,避免慢查询阻塞快查询的情况发生。新增的“热点数据预加载”模块能够在流量高峰来临前,主动将高频访问的数据集载入内存缓存层,进一步降低对后端数据库的直接压力。这种“预测+隔离”的双重机制,使得系统在模拟10,000并发用户访问的压力测试中,依然保持99.6%的请求成功率,远超行业平均水平。
值得一提的是,MslCMS还强化了与主流数据库引擎的兼容性与协同能力。除了继续支持MySQL和PostgreSQL外,新版本首次实现了对TiDB分布式数据库的原生适配。通过利用TiDB的HTAP(混合事务/分析处理)特性,MslCMS可以在不牺牲事务一致性的前提下,同时处理OLTP(在线事务处理)和轻量级OLAP(在线分析处理)需求。例如,在运营后台需要实时统计访问趋势的同时,前台仍能流畅发布新内容,两者互不干扰。这种能力对于媒体门户、电商平台等内容密集型应用场景具有重要意义,极大拓展了系统的适用边界。
从架构层面看,本次升级并非孤立的功能迭代,而是MslCMS整体性能工程战略的一部分。开发团队采用了“可观测性驱动优化”(Observability-Driven Optimization)的方法论,在系统中嵌入了细粒度的监控探针,可实时采集查询延迟、锁等待、缓存命中率等关键指标。这些数据被用于构建性能画像模型,帮助开发者精准定位瓶颈所在。例如,在一次内部压测中,系统自动检测到某类分类查询因缺少复合索引而导致全表扫描,随即触发告警并建议创建相应索引,问题得以在上线前解决。这种闭环反馈机制大大提升了优化效率,也为后续自动化调优奠定了基础。
用户体验方面,性能提升带来的改变是直观而深远的。对于终端访问者而言,页面加载速度的加快意味着更高的留存率与转化率;对于内容编辑人员来说,后台操作的流畅性直接影响工作效率。一位使用MslCMS搭建新闻门户网站的技术负责人表示:“过去在重大事件报道期间,编辑批量上传稿件时常遇到卡顿,现在即使同时有数十人在线编辑,系统依旧稳定如初。”这背后正是数据库查询机制升级所带来的连锁效应——更快的数据读写、更低的资源争用、更强的横向扩展能力共同构筑了坚实的底层支撑。
当然,任何技术革新都伴随着挑战。此次升级要求现有用户在迁移时进行数据库结构校准与配置参数调整,部分老旧插件也可能因接口变更而需适配。为此,MslCMS官方提供了详细的迁移指南与兼容性检查工具,并开放了灰度发布通道,允许用户逐步过渡。长远来看,这些短期成本换来的是系统可持续发展的生命力。未来,团队计划进一步探索基于AI的查询重写技术,让系统能够学习历史访问模式,自主优化查询逻辑,实现真正的“智能数据库交互”。
MslCMS此次对数据库查询机制的升级,不仅是技术细节的打磨,更是对现代Web应用核心诉求的深刻回应。在数据即资产的时代背景下,谁能更高效地驾驭数据流动,谁就能在竞争中占据先机。MslCMS通过这场静默却深刻的变革,再次证明了其作为高性能内容管理平台的技术实力与发展潜力。随着更多企业对系统稳定性与扩展性的重视程度不断提升,此类底层优化的价值将愈发凸显,并可能引领CMS领域新一轮的技术演进方向。